What are the chances for Team Knight Rider on DVD?
Now that the final season of Knight Rider on DVD has been announced, does anyone think we have a chance to get Team Knight Rider on DVD? Other short-lived TV series have made it on to DVD (ones lasting less than a season, even). Would it be worth getting people together to write to Universal?

I think some short-lived series may eventually wind up on iTunes or some other download site. It's still fairly expensive to release a DVD of a unpopular series (not that TKR was a complete flop). Putting a show on iTunes has very little risk for a studio and has the potential to make a little extra money for them.
